
The Foundation Gets CUF Grant
On Wednesday, 5th April, the Church Urban Fund (or CUF) awarded a grant of £5,000 to the Wesleyan Holiness Church and the Foundation for Reach Society.
The grant is for undertaking a research project or feasibility study into the existence of ongoing programmes for inspiring local young people, in the Black community in the City of Wolverhampton, in order to develop their potential; and to pilot an inspirational activity with this target group.
The Foundation is grateful to CUF for their willingness to assist us to achieve the objective of inspiring young people in urban areas outside of Greater London. It is also pleased to be working with a local partner, the Wesleyan Holiness Church, to pilot this innovative project in the City of Wolverhampton.
Glaister Anderson, Director, Foundation for Reach Society (April 2017)
